while you weren't looking, Josh Berkus wrote: > Statement 14 should be that one. Can you test it, and the statements > immediately preccedeing and succeeding it on the command line again? Just running the CREATE INDEXes (after issuing the appropriate DROPs, of course) succeeds. > Also, can you try the whole run without the COPY statement? I'm curious to > see if something in the COPY file is messing things up. Running without the COPY yields a substantively similar error message. Again, this error only happens when the statements are executed in the context of a function; outside, even issued all at once separated by semicolons, the behavior is correct. I was just reminded that there is another difference between this function and the working one: this one is rather more heavily indexed. (None of the compound, conditional indices exist in the earlier, working version.) That might point in the direction of the error, though it doesn't explain why it only fails in a function; I'll do some digging. /rls -- :wq
